6 Practical Ways AI Reduces Costs for Indian SMEs
1. Demand Forecasting — Eliminate Excess Inventory
For manufacturing and trading businesses in Pune, excess inventory is one of the largest cost centres. AI-powered demand forecasting tools analyse your historical sales data, seasonality patterns, and market signals to predict demand with 85–92% accuracy — compared to the 60–70% accuracy of manual forecasting. The result: 20–35% reduction in inventory carrying costs and dramatic reduction in write-offs.
2. AI-Powered Quality Control
For manufacturing SMEs in Pune, Maharashtra, defect rates of 5–8% are common. AI visual inspection systems — even simple ones built on smartphone cameras — can reduce defect escape rates by 60–80%, dramatically cutting rework costs, warranty claims, and customer returns. A mid-size manufacturer in Pune we worked with reduced rework costs by ₹14 lakh annually using this approach.
3. Automated Accounts Payable and Receivable
Indian SMEs spend enormous time and manpower on manual invoice processing, payment follow-ups, and reconciliations. AI-powered accounting automation tools (many integrating with Tally or Zoho Books) can handle 80–90% of routine transactions automatically — reducing accounting staff costs and, more importantly, reducing debtor days by 12–18 days through automated follow-up.
4. AI-Assisted Sales and CRM
AI-powered CRM tools prioritise leads by conversion probability, automate follow-up sequences, and provide sales reps with the next-best-action recommendations. For B2B SMEs in India, this typically increases sales conversion rates from 12–15% to 22–28% without adding headcount — effectively reducing the cost of customer acquisition by 30–45%.
5. Predictive Maintenance
For manufacturing SMEs in Pune with production machinery, unplanned downtime is a massive cost. AI predictive maintenance tools use vibration sensors, temperature monitors, and historical failure data to predict equipment failures 2–4 weeks before they occur. This moves businesses from reactive repair (expensive, unplanned) to planned maintenance — reducing maintenance costs by 25–40% and eliminating costly production stoppages.
6. AI-Powered Business Intelligence and MIS
One of the highest-ROI AI applications for Indian SMEs is business intelligence dashboards that automatically aggregate data from sales, operations, and finance — and surface insights through AI analysis. When SME owners in Pune can see product-wise profitability, department-wise cost trends, and variance alerts in real time, they make better decisions that prevent costly mistakes.

What AI Investment Does an SME in India Need?
The most common misconception is that AI implementation requires massive investment. For a typical SME in Pune with a turnover of ₹2–20 crore, the realistic AI tooling cost is ₹50,000–3,00,000 per year in software subscriptions — with most tools paying back within 2–3 months through cost savings. The real investment is in change management: training your team, redesigning processes, and building the data discipline to make AI tools effective.
Where to Start: AI Cost Reduction Roadmap for Indian SMEs
- 1Identify your 3 largest cost categories (typically materials, manpower, or overheads)
- 2Map which AI tools directly address waste in those categories
- 3Start with the highest-ROI, lowest-complexity implementation first
- 4Measure financial impact weekly — and scale what works
- 5Build your team's AI literacy over 6–12 months
